Chef Doyle

Cooking isn’t just what Chef Doyle does, it’s who he is.

 

Born and raised in Jamaica, Chef Doyle grew up surrounded by bold Caribbean spices, family traditions, and the kind of soulful comfort food that makes you want to lick the plate clean. 

For Doyle, cooking equals joy. This passion lights up his life and explodes in flavor for everyone lucky enough to eat his food. Think: smoky grilled meats, savory stews that hug you from the inside out, and spice blends that transport you straight to the islands.

His culinary journey has taken him from the open waters with Hornblower Cruises, to the kitchens of Le Parker Meridien, to the Executive Chef role at a Harlem hotspot, where he once whipped up a Mother’s Day feast for none other than Chef Marcus Samuelsson and his wife. Oh, and did we mention he once ran the kitchen at a Google retreat? Yeah, this guy knows how to cook for a crowd!

But Chef Doyle isn’t just a chef. He’s also a published author (check out his book, Poetic Reverence), a motivational speaker, and a dad who loves biking, frisbee, and nature walks with his kids. His favorite places? Anywhere in the Caribbean, though Singapore is high on his bucket list.

At the end of the day, Chef Doyle’s kitchen is his “flavor factory,” where every dish is a little bit soulful, a little bit bold, and 100% flavorlicious. .
